Organisations globally are experiencing workforce disruption at an unprecedented scale and speed. This is propelling CHROs into the spotlight of this human crisis. Their role has never been more stressful, vital and visible. It is daunting, to say the least.
This report by Accenture provides pragmatic actions to create shared workforce resilience. Here are 5 key areas to help their organisations achieve long-lasting workforce resilience:
1) Predict demand shifts - Identify and forecast where workforce shifts need to occur.
2) Assess skill profiles - Create a baseline for the skills you possess versus skills predicted to be in high demand.
3) Connect workers at scale - Bring together people at scale by shifting impacted people within or outside the organisation.
4) Accelerate learning - Use your insights into demand profiles to develop a well defined picture of the relevant skills needed.
5) Foster shared resilience - Creating shared workforce resilience means embracing vulnerability and encouraging open sharing about what’s hard and uncomfortable.
